Per the code of Virginia, students are required to be in class and on time every day. Such attendance is necessary in order for students to achieve academic success and prepare themselves to move into the workforce, higher education, military, etc.
Students in excess of the following limits are subject to loss of privileges at WHS.
10 unexcused tardies (TUX) to school
or
10 days with at least one unexcused absence (AUX) from any class
Students who reach the limit in either category may lose the following WHS student privileges:
-
Participation on WHS athletic teams
-
Attendance at any school sponsored event (including sporting events)
-
Participation at school dances/prom
-
Driving/parking privileges
This policy does not pertain to programs that are part of the regular school curriculum (band, concert choir, etc.) as part of a class grade. Please reference the full version of this policy or the WHS student handbook for the complete school attendance policy.
